Australia's internet network signs Amazon satellite service

Australia's government-owned NBN Co has selected Amazon's nascent Project Kuiper for satellite internet connectivity to approximately 300,000 remote homes and businesses, bypassing Elon Musk's dominant Starlink service. This undisclosed deal, which sees Kuiper satellites replacing existing ones from next year, marks a significant win for Amazon's less developed satellite venture—which currently has only 78 satellites launched compared to Starlink's 8,000—and a notable missed opportunity for Starlink, despite its existing base of over 250,000 Australian customers. NBN cited a rigorous procurement process and confidence in Amazon's reported $15 billion investment in Kuiper.

Analysis

Australia's government-owned NBN Co has awarded a key satellite internet contract to Amazon's Project Kuiper, a significant strategic victory that bypasses the sector's dominant player, Starlink. The deal, with undisclosed financial terms, will leverage Kuiper's low-Earth orbit satellites to provide connectivity for approximately 300,000 remote homes and businesses starting next year. This decision is particularly notable given the disparity in operational scale; Amazon's Kuiper has only 78 satellites in orbit compared to Starlink's 8,000 and its existing base of over 250,000 Australian customers. NBN's choice signals strong confidence in Amazon's execution capabilities, underpinned by a reported $15 billion investment in the program. For Amazon, this contract serves as a critical government endorsement and a foundational customer win for a service that has yet to launch commercially, establishing a credible competitive threat in the LEO satellite market and validating its substantial capital outlay.
